In the midst of the bustling city lies soothing solitude – The Spa at New York-New York.  Reopened this August, the redesigned spa incorporates the fundamental elements of nature, offering guests an ideal way to escape the urban hustle and bustle and ground themselves in ultimate relaxation.


Nature surrounds and soothes the soul immediately upon entering, with an earth-inspired color palette of rich dark browns, warm tans, subtle grays and sea greens.  Above, soft crystal lighting sparkles like dew drops on a sunny day.  Cool slate graces the walls while glossy wood and polished river rock weave paths for weary feet.  In the resting room, water flows lightly down the fountain wall, quietly splashing the rocks below and bringing bubbling brooks to mind. 


The Spa at New York-New York is the only spa in Las Vegas to feature the Tha'lion line of spa products by Thalasso Cosmetics (www.thalion.com), a leader in marine cosmetics.  The only company to fully manage the seaweed from harvest to final product, the Tha'lion process results in exceptional quality with high concentrations of active ingredients.  Seaweeds, considered by some the origin of life, have been used in beauty products since antiquity and are believed to restore the skin's radiance, firm and tone, and replenish vital energy to the skin and body.


The spa's new menu of signature services evokes thoughts of sanctuary from the strains of everyday life with treatments such as the Environmental Escape, where vitamins are used to create a super-charged cocktail for the skin; or the Traffic Stopper, a facial designed to combat the harsh effects of stress with vitamins and oxygen. 


While many Las Vegas spas and salons offer manicures and pedicures, services often are conducted in a common room, with guests sitting side-by-side.  The Spa at New York-New York's new manicure/pedicure room offers such services as the New York Minute Manicure or the Complete Restoration Pedicure in complete privacy, allowing guests to be truly pampered from sole to soul.  In addition, a choice of scented spa products makes personalization possible for each treatment.


For those seeking a more extensive experience, packages are available, such as the Hampton's Getaway combining a Hot Stone massage with The Classic Facial and The Signature Pedicure.  Couples may delight in a Shared Escape which features a massage individually customized with elements of Swedish, Deep Tissue and Aromatherapy to meet each guest's specific needs, followed by an Intoxicating Sugar Scrub to renew the skin's natural glow.


Each month, The Spa at New York-New York will feature specials not found on the day-to-day menu providing guests the chance to experience the latest products and unique spa treatments.  In August, for the spa's reopening, guests may book a Raw Earth Pedicure, which uses raw sugar to create a warming effect for tired feet; or a Macadamia Nut Oil Massage, a perfect blend of natural oils and vitamins designed to nourish the skin while easing away the stress of the day.  During the next few months,


The Spa at New York-New York will celebrate the seasons with such options as the Jack-o-Wrap, which uses the pumpkin's active enzymes as a naturally powerful antioxidant to fight the effects of aging; the Berry Thankful, a gentle, foaming cranberry body buff; and the Peppermint Manicure/Pedicure, which gives hands and feet relief from winter's dry, harsh elements.  Visit www.nynyhotelcasino.com to learn about each month's new offerings.


Open to hotel guests seven days a week, The Spa at New York-New York's hours of operation are 6:30 a.m. to 8 p.m.  Open to non-hotel guests Monday through Thursday with treatment purchase.  For rates or to book an appointment, call (702) 740-6955.
